NFL Power Rankings: Every Team's Uniform

Traditional or modern? Bright or subdued? Every NFL fan has their own preference on team uniforms, though most believe their squad has the best look! Read ahead for our thoughts on gameday threads with our NFL uniform power rankings.

No. 32: Cleveland Browns

The Cleveland Browns have hardly tweaked their uniforms throughout the years but they have made simple adjustments to modernize the look. They do not have a great color base to work which makes their uniforms simply bland. Given the history of the franchise, significant changes are not expected.

No. 31: Denver Broncos

Until a couple seasons ago, I would have considered the Broncos’ uniforms to be among the league’s best. However, their most recent update is a little off putting. They have great helmets, but their removal of a lot of the blue striping on their pants and numbers has dulled their uniforms.

No. 30: Houston Texans

Even though they are a newer franchise, the Texans have not always had the best uniforms. In fact, until an update two seasons ago, it could be argued that the Texans had the worst uniforms in the NFL. Those recent updates modernized the Texans’ look and made them more appealing. Still, there is something about the dark blue and bright red that does not quite work. Something feels like it is missing.

No. 29: New England Patriots

The Patriots’ uniforms embody the United States. The name is reminiscent of the Revolutionary War given its roots in New England. The red, white, and blue reminds the fanbase that New England as a whole is where patriotism began.

No. 28: Buffalo Bills

The Bills find themselves lower on this list due to their use of an average color scheme. The light blue works fine in their uniforms but it does not pop like some of the other more modern-looking uniforms.

No. 27: New York Giants

The Giants continue to roll out a solid blend of blue and white in their uniforms. They are simple, yet historic. Perhaps the most intriguing giants uniform is their alternate. The color scheme of red, gold, and blue look like something out of the 1920s. Their alternate is borderline unattractive which frankly makes it cool and props them up this list.

No. 26: San Francisco 49ers

The 49ers have solid uniforms complete with a gold helmet on their home, away, and alternate uniforms. Their best uniform is their all-white alternates which are often showcased during primetime games.

No. 25: Chicago Bears

Chicago’s uniforms are born in tradition as one of the NFL’s oldest franchises. At this point the Bears uniforms are fairly boring, yet could you imagine Chicago ever making significant changes? They have a solid orange alternate, however.

No. 24: Arizona Cardinals

The Cardinals’ uniforms fit their mascot quite well. However, there is nothing very special about them. Each of their uniforms is monotone and their colors are not the most exciting. Overall, they do not make the upper-echelon on this list.

No. 23: Tennessee Titans

When the Titans moved from Houston where they were formerly known as the Oilers, they rebranded themselves with a darker offshoot of their original colors. The Titans’ uniforms have not changed much since the move, but they provide a solid blend of blue and white that is attractive to the viewer.

No. 22: Baltimore Ravens

The Ravens use purple in their uniforms very well but their uniforms have a lot going on. There is a lot of stitching and shading that detracts from the rest of the look. However, they have a couple of solid alternates including an all-black uniform and a purple uniform with gold numbers.

No. 21: Carolina Panthers

The Carolina Panthers make use of a variety of blues, black, and white in their uniforms. Their all-blue and all-black alternate uniforms are some of the best alternates in the NFL. As a newer franchise, this team surely knows how to roll out a solid uniform even if the team performance does not match.

No. 20: Atlanta Falcons

As the Falcons continue to update their unforms, they continue to get better and better. They have done away with their old red uniforms and have leaned into a black-heavy color scheme. The team’s alternate jerseys provide a glimpse into the past with the red helmets and stripes on the socks.

No. 19: Washington Commanders

The Commanders have a relatively dull color scheme but the updates to their uniforms when they were named the “Washington Football Team” have brought the team into a modern era. They were able to keep with tradition while appealing younger fans at the same time. Their maroon on gold home uniforms are quite appealing.

No. 18: Kansas City Chiefs

Despite their dominance in recent years, the Chiefs have average uniforms. The arrowhead on their helmet reminds everyone of who they are, but their red color scheme can be a bit overwhelming at times. They are not the worst in the league but they are also not the best.

No. 17: New York Jets

After decades of deploying largely the same jerseys, the Jets made relatively major updates to their uniforms in recent seasons. They did away with the white shoulder pads on their home uniforms and switched to a more matte finish on their green color scheme. The jerseys are one of the few bright spots of a seemingly constantly flailing franchise.

No. 16: Los Angeles Rams

The vibrant Rams uniforms are perfect for Los Angeles. However, the St. Louis Rams uniforms were arguably better. Still, the gold and blue in the modern Rams uniforms works together in solid fashion.

No. 15: Indianapolis Colts

The Colts have great uniforms. There is something about blue and white that blends extremely well together. The use of white pants both home and away add to the appeal. The color scheme works in a way that makes the players look fast.

No. 14: Tampa Bay Buccaneers

Something about Tampa Bay’s uniforms embody “Buccaneers.” The red-brown home uniforms scream “arghh.” These are the types of uniforms that you either like or you do not like. They are not slick like other Florida team’s uniforms but they have a lot more character than some of the more boring uniforms on this list.

No. 13: Cincinnati Bengals

The Bengals have kept with tradition for much of their existence. While there is not much to say about their jerseys or pants, the black tiger stripes on the Bengals’ helmets prop them up on this list. They easily have the best helmets in the league because they utilize the entire helmet rather than just a logo on the side.

No. 12: Los Angeles Chargers

After moving to Los Angeles in 2017, the Chargers’ uniforms got a facelift shortly thereafter. They ditched their dark blue color scheme for the powder blue uniforms they wore during their first stint in Los Angeles. While the update does not strike as much fear as their former darker colors, the uniforms are relatively aesthetically pleasing.

No. 11: Dallas Cowboys

The Cowboys’ white uniforms are synonymous with the team. Given that they choose to wear white at home while the rest of the league wears dark colors, it brings a brightness to a team that is no stranger to the spotlight. In fact, since the Cowboys wear white at home, they rarely wear their dark colors which are frankly far less appealing than their white uniforms.

No. 10: Detroit Lions

The Lions have received very little updates to their uniforms throughout the years but they boast a solid look. The light-blue in their uniforms works well with the silver and white. Additionally their use of different pants for home and away games complements their jerseys very well.

No. 9: Jacksonville Jaguars

As a newer franchise, the jaguars have a fresh take on uniforms. They have worked to take a more slick approach to their uniforms in recent seasons and that approach has worked. The uniforms embody the Jacksonville sun and pair well with a generally well-lit stadium.

No. 8: Philadelphia Eagles

The birds have a great color scheme to work with and the team uses it well similarly to how they are good at everything else. Additionally, the Eagles boast an all-black alternate that makes the players look fast and dominant. Their light-green throwback uniforms are also some of the best in the NFL.

No. 7: Miami Dolphins

Miami has fantastic uniforms. Similarly to the Jaguars, these uniforms embody the brightness of the Florida sun and remind fans of the beach. The blue-green and white color scheme is synonymous with the team. They also removed several unnecessary stripes from the shoulder pads and socks in recent seasons that have streamlined the uniforms.

No. 6: New Orleans Saints

Minimal changes have been made to the Saints’ uniforms throughout the years with the exception that they now use a less bright gold shade in their color scheme. These unforms are simple, yet intimidating. The home uniforms use a matte black color that pairs well with the more dimly-lit Superdome.

No. 5: Pittsburgh Steelers

Talk about tradition. The Steelers’ uniforms have remained largely unchanged throughout history, yet they are some of the best in the league. The black and yellow color scheme is one of the most recognizable in all of sports. The black provides an intimidation factor while the yellow gives the uniforms a modern feel. Even if the Steelers wanted to make changes to their uniform, there really would be no reason to do so.

No. 4: Las Vegas Raiders

The silver and black is quite possibly the most recognizable color scheme in sports. The colors are synonymous with a fanbase that often shows up to games in costumes and is unapologetic about doing so even at away games. The Raiders’ uniforms embody what it means to be a Raider. Toughness and grit are what make this franchise.

No. 3: Seattle Seahawks

I may be biased as a Seahawks fan but they have some of the best uniforms in the league. Perhaps the most attractive piece of their uniforms is the striping along the legs and collar that resemble feathers. The uniforms use a variety of patterns to fully draw the eye in. Additionally, the Seahawks’ light-blue throwback uniforms send nostalgic chills down the spine of any 12.

No. 2: Minnesota Vikings

Who ever said purple cannot be masculine? Well the Vikings make use of purple quite well and have done especially well in their switch to matte purple home-uniform helmets in recent seasons. These are some of the best uniforms in the league and they pair quite well with decorations on the Vikings’ home field.

No. 1: Green Bay Packers

How could you not love the Packers’ uniforms? The uniforms have remain largely unchanged over time but they embody history for perhaps the NFL’s most historic franchise. The green color scheme is synonymous with “Green Bay” and the yellow reminds fans of Wisconsin cheese. The uniforms are almost perfect and earn the top spot on this list.
